Squaw Peak was one of my favorite hikes and was one of Provo's most prominent landmarks. It was renamed Kyhv Peak in 2022 as part of a federal order to remove the derogatory term "squaw" from federally owned places in the United States. Squaw Valley Ski Resort, the site of the 1960 Winter Olympics near Tahoe City. Sure enough - it changed its name to Palisades Tahoe in 2021 without me even noticing.
Squaw Valley, California was a town east of Fresno, population 4,568. It's changed its name to Yokuts Valley. I missed that one too. Renamed in January 2023.
